    A spectrogram of [ɨ]. The close central unrounded vowel, or high central unrounded vowel, [1] is a type of vowel sound used in some languages.The symbol in the International Phonetic Alphabet that represents this sound is ɨ , namely the lower-case letter i with a horizontal bar.
